How long does plum wine stay good for?

There are a few things that will affect how long your plum wine will stay good. First, always make sure to store your wine in a cool, dark place. This will help to prevent it from going bad too quickly. Second, make sure that the bottle is sealed tightly. If there is any air getting into the bottle, this can cause the wine to go bad more quickly. Finally, the sugar content of the wine will also affect how long it will stay good. Sweet wines tend to have a shorter shelf life than dry wines. With all of these factors in mind, you can expect your plum wine to stay good for about 1-2 years.

How does the taste of plum wine change over time?

When you make plum wine, the taste will change over time. This is because the plum wine will age and change in taste as it sits in the bottle. The tannins in the wine will soften, and the flavors will begin to meld together. The plum wine will become smoother and more complex as it ages. You may notice a change in the color of the wine as well. The plum wine will become darker and more amber in color as it ages. The aging process is what gives plum wine its unique flavor and characteristics.
